My thoughts on the value of a custom are pretty simple. It's art. Whether good, bad, or in between, it's someone's artistic interpretation of something they've seen, or something they've imagined. If the customizer/artist feels his custom is worth a million dollars, as absurd as we'd all see that, it's his work, and he can keep his art and value it at that price. I doubt he'd sell it at that, but value is in the eye of the beholder. I've customized a couple valks myself in the day, and thought they were pretty good. Many others have as well. But if someone thought they were garbage, it's not for me to criticize them. It's their opinion, and I let my work speak for itself. Any customizer takes a chance on the job he does. That Valk has a specific value when MIB, and when disassembled, painted, customized, and put back together, the general consensus may love it, reject it, or be in between. Likewise, if he is wanting to sell it, the factors at play are quality of work, the seller's value, and the buyer's value. When you break it down, it's as simple as that. As for the exclusive Valks that we have been seeing pop up, they make limited runs because they know only the completist groups, or those with a lot of expendable income are gonna bite on them. Good thing about them is that they'll always be at factory grade, and will retain their value more or less, depending on supply vs. demand. Bad side is that you usually pay much more for them. The same is for the stock valks I think, except you're getting something more common, and something that doesn't cost as much. This has probably already been said, but there's my $0.02 worth for ya.

As I've read these past 2 pages, it's my observation that the people who don't like the serieskind of expected the story to be "spelled" out for them. This, I can understand. Most people don't wanna think about such heavy concepts while watching mecha go at it. However, I find it odd, that some would find the series pretentious. Anime, whether it's heavy in philosophy, or some bubble-gum pop anime, is art, and the artists who create it and make it, I don't think, make these with any thought of being pretentious. I've always seen NGE as being made with the intent to give each view a different interpretation. For anyone to assume that there's only one interpretation is arrogant, and would make that person who assumes that the @ss in that assumption. I said this before in another thread, and I'll say it here...NGE is like a painting, and should probably be looked at from different points of view. To think about it one dimensionally usually leaves you with a WTF type of reaction. It seems like the concepts that the creators had was way too much to fit in the constraints of the series, and what was left was more of an abstract piece of art that leaves the viewer to piece together it all and come up with their own ideas. I would say that my idea of NGE is correct, but it's correct for me. It may be different for someone else. I'm not into the whole "I'm right, and everyone else is wrong" thing. Now, if you don't like it, that's fine and all. This anime isn't for everyone, just like bubble-gum anime isn't for everyone either. I found NGE very different from most anime, but I wouldn't say earth-shattering, ground breaking. Nevertheless, it is one of my favorites amongst others.
